Grenada Implements Investment Verification for CBI Applications
Grenada IMA Agency has implemented enhanced AML compliance measures for payment transactions under the citizenship by investment program according to Circular 11 of 2025. Grenada Amends Oath Act 2025
The Grenada Investment Migration Agency (IMA) has officially advised all those involved in the Citizenship by Investment (CBI) programme that successful applicants to the programme are now required from Aug 1, 2025 to recite the new Oath of Allegiance and Affirmation of Allegiance to Grenada before becoming a citizen. Grenada Expands Passport Power with Africa
The Government of Grenada has signed mutual visa waiver agreement increasing the passport power of Grenadian passport to West africa. Grenada Speeds Up Citizenship Certificate Issuance
Grenada has streamlined the issuing of automated citizenship certificates, boosting the efficiency of the citizenship by investment program by significantly cutting down the waiting times for issuing citizenship certificate. Grenada Bans Owner Loan Financing Arrangements
The Investment Migration Agency (IMA) of Grenada in a circular has warned investors not to participate in unlawful discounting activities and unapproved owner loan/financing arrangement promoted by agents to potential applicants under the CBI program. Grenada CBI Approved Real Estate 2025
The Grenada citizenship by investment program allows investors and their families investing minimum of USD 270,000 plus fees, in selected real estate projects (see below) eligible for citizenship. Grenada Implements Delinquency Policy for CBI applications
The Investment Migration Agency Grenada (“CBI Unit”) will implement a Delinquency Policy for CBI applications effective October 1st, 2024 to maintain the highest standards of financial management and to ensure the smooth operation of our investment migration services. Grenada Requirement for Passport Validity
The Grenada citizenship by investment authority – IMA Grenada Circular No.4 of 2024 – has announced a new requirement for passport validity of applications submitted under the citizenship by investment program.
